A group of legislators, a representative of
governor-nominee Farris Bryant and a representative
of Plorida cabinet member Ray Green have met today
with the rlorida congressional delegation to
discuss plans for an aggressive campaign of
community and state-wide Democratic candidates
in november. and to discuss the advisability of
holding a special session of the Florida Legislature
to place independent electors on the ballot.
The group discussed with the Florida congres-
sional delegation the development of a statement
of principle setting forth their further conserva-
tive philosophies of government that will insure
the continued development of Florida. Such a
statement of principle is to constitute a platform
upon which all Florida Democratic candidates can
wage a vigorous and successful campaign in tlorida.
This meeting followed a similar meeting of
State Democratic leaders in Talk hassee on Tuesday,
and follows along the same line of reasoning.
These plans will be revealed by governor-nominee
Farris Bryant as they are more fully developed.
While in Washington meeting with the congressional
delegation, and at their request, a group met
with Senators Kennedy and Johnson. The entire
plitical situation in Florida was discussed along
the "rlorida.Democratic Platform?, and the principles
on which the State candidates will run in the Fall.
no decisions were reached at either of the
meetings as to any of the matters discussed, includ-
ing the plan for a special session, and any further
statement with reference to the latter subject
will come only after a return to Florida and
a full discussion of the same with the rlorida
Legislature.
